What Drives Price
Ramp length, slope, and finish quality are top price levers. Specific drivers include run length (6–12 ft vs. 12–20 ft), rise per run (3–6 inches typical), and wood species (cedar or treated pine vs. hardwood). Complex transitions, landings, and custom railings add substantial cost. Weather exposure, soil stability, and required anchoring also influence pricing indirectly through materials and labor.

Real-World Pricing Examples
Sample scenarios illustrate how design choices shift the budget.
Basic — 6 ft run, 36 in wide, pressure-treated lumber, simple deck-style top, no rails. Materials: $600; Labor: $600; Permits: $0; Delivery: $50; Total: $1,250
Mid-Range — 10 ft run, 40 in wide, cedar decking, treated stringers, basic railing, standard finish. Materials: $1,400; Labor: $1,000; Permits: $300; Delivery: $100; Total: $2,800
Premium — 14 ft run, 42 in wide, cedar with composite cap, custom rails, drainage slope, and anchoring. Materials: $2,200; Labor: $2,000; Permits: $700; Delivery: $150; Total: $5,050

Regional Price Differences
Prices vary by market density and labor rates. Urban areas in the U.S. tend to be higher than suburban or rural zones due to higher labor costs. A three-market comparison shows typical total ranges: Urban about 10–20% higher, Suburban near market average, Rural about 5–15% lower than urban averages. These deltas reflect local wage scales and material access.
Labor & Installation Time
Install duration correlates with ramp length and site accessibility. A straightforward, small ramp may require 6–12 hours; longer ramps with landings and rails can exceed 24 hours spread over multiple days. Additional & Hidden Costs
Hidden costs often appear as land grading, drainage work, or permit renewals. Surprises include ground stabilization, extra fasteners, or upgraded railings after initial quotes. Budget for a contingency of 5–15% to cover such items. Some jurisdictions require inspections that add time and fees.
Cost Compared To Alternatives
Alternatives like concrete or steel ramps have different pricing profiles. Wood remains the most affordable upfront option for many installations, especially for DIY projects. Concrete ramps incur higher material and curing costs but offer durability; steel ramps can be costly upfront and require corrosion protection. Perceived longevity and maintenance requirements influence long-term cost comparisons.
Seasonality & Price Trends
Prices may shift with lumber market cycles and seasonality. Spring and early summer often see higher material availability and labor demand, while late fall can present slower workloads and potential discounts. Booking ahead can lock in favorable material prices before rise cycles.
